Found another solution from this user below. Hope it helps explain this better for us!

Right-click your browser source->Transform->Fit to screen. This resize will make the source size stick. If the source isn't supposed to occupy the whole canvas, manually resize it to the desired size after Fit to screen by dragging the borders and edges to the desired size.

More explanation: If you right-click a source->Transform->Edit form, you see the option "Bounding Box Type". If this is set to "No Bounds", automatic resize is active. Any other option makes the source size stick. Fit to screen is a shortcut that makes the source the size of the canvas and sets bounding box type to "Scale to inner bounds", which prevents automatic resize.

I have this same issue and I figured out a possible cause. I tried the various solutions in this thread and others.

Here's what I eventually figured out on my own: I had grouped the sources in question. When I pull the sources out of the group, the sizing issue goes away. Within the group, it shrinks everything to super small from time to time (namely when I restart OBS). For those having this issue, try ungrouping your sources. After ungrouping, I went to each source's "Edit Transform" (CTRL+E), set the size and bounding box sizes to 1920x1080 (my resolution), and set it to "Stretch to bounds" (though I think this setting may be redundant when size are bounding box size are set the same...nonetheless...). I locked each source after setting it up again.

Hope that helps some others!
